Practical Techniques vs Digital Integration
While computer-generated imagery dominate contemporary cinema, physical effects remain invaluable for generating real, tactile visuals that engage audiences with spectators. Physical stunts, special effects explosions, and real set pieces deliver concrete components that lenses record on location, typically delivering better outcomes in contrast with purely digital solutions. Numerous respected directors consciously highlight practical effects, understanding their particular artistic merits and the real risk that produces gripping cinematic suspense.
The top-performing current projects skillfully blend tangible and computer-generated effects, leveraging each method's strengths. Practical effects create authentic reality while digital enhancement expands creative options beyond real-world boundaries. This combined methodology produces visually stunning sequences with credible weight and impact, satisfying both directorial goals and audience expectations for immersive, believable action sequences.

Emerging Technologies and Innovations
The visual effects industry is on the brink of significant transformation, with AI and ML technologies revolutionizing production workflows. Advanced rendering systems now empower filmmakers to render intricate sequences instantly, substantially cutting post-production timelines. Virtual filming stages equipped with LED walls and advanced tracking systems allow directors to view completed imagery while shooting rather than months later. These advancements offer unparalleled artistic control and cost efficiency, radically reshaping how stories are brought to life.
